+#ifndef Py_SYMTABLE_H
+#define Py_SYMTABLE_H
+
+#ifdef __cplusplus
+extern "C" {
+#endif
+
+typedef enum _block_type { FunctionBlock, ClassBlock, ModuleBlock }
+    _Py_block_ty;
+
+struct _symtable_entry;
+
+struct symtable {
+	const char *st_filename; /* name of file being compiled */
+	struct _symtable_entry *st_cur; /* current symbol table entry */
+	struct _symtable_entry *st_top; /* module entry */
+	PyObject *st_symbols;    /* dictionary of symbol table entries */
+        PyObject *st_stack;      /* stack of namespace info */
+	PyObject *st_global;     /* borrowed ref to MODULE in st_symbols */
+	int st_nblocks;          /* number of blocks */
+	PyObject *st_private;        /* name of current class or NULL */
+        int st_tmpname;          /* temporary name counter */
+	PyFutureFeatures *st_future; /* module's future features */
+};
+
+typedef struct _symtable_entry {
+	PyObject_HEAD
+	PyObject *ste_id;        /* int: key in st_symbols */
+	PyObject *ste_symbols;   /* dict: name to flags */
+	PyObject *ste_name;      /* string: name of block */
+	PyObject *ste_varnames;  /* list of variable names */
+	PyObject *ste_children;  /* list of child ids */
+	_Py_block_ty ste_type;   /* module, class, or function */
+	int ste_unoptimized;     /* false if namespace is optimized */
+	int ste_nested;      /* true if block is nested */
+	unsigned ste_free : 1;        /* true if block has free variables */
+	unsigned ste_child_free : 1;  /* true if a child block has free vars,
+				         including free refs to globals */
+	unsigned ste_generator : 1;   /* true if namespace is a generator */
+	unsigned ste_varargs : 1;     /* true if block has varargs */
+	unsigned ste_varkeywords : 1; /* true if block has varkeywords */
+	unsigned ste_returns_value : 1;  /* true if namespace uses return with
+	                                    an argument */
+	int ste_lineno;          /* first line of block */
+	int ste_opt_lineno;      /* lineno of last exec or import * */
+	int ste_tmpname;         /* counter for listcomp temp vars */
+	struct symtable *ste_table;
+} PySTEntryObject;
+
+PyAPI_DATA(PyTypeObject) PySTEntry_Type;
+
+#define PySTEntry_Check(op) (Py_TYPE(op) == &PySTEntry_Type)
+
+PyAPI_FUNC(int) PyST_GetScope(PySTEntryObject *, PyObject *);
+
+PyAPI_FUNC(struct symtable *) PySymtable_Build(mod_ty, const char *, 
+					      PyFutureFeatures *);
+PyAPI_FUNC(PySTEntryObject *) PySymtable_Lookup(struct symtable *, void *);
+
+PyAPI_FUNC(void) PySymtable_Free(struct symtable *);
+
+/* Flags for def-use information */
+
+#define DEF_GLOBAL 1           /* global stmt */
+#define DEF_LOCAL 2            /* assignment in code block */
+#define DEF_PARAM 2<<1         /* formal parameter */
+#define USE 2<<2               /* name is used */
+#define DEF_STAR 2<<3          /* parameter is star arg */
+#define DEF_DOUBLESTAR 2<<4    /* parameter is star-star arg */
+#define DEF_INTUPLE 2<<5       /* name defined in tuple in parameters */
+#define DEF_FREE 2<<6          /* name used but not defined in nested block */
+#define DEF_FREE_GLOBAL 2<<7   /* free variable is actually implicit global */
+#define DEF_FREE_CLASS 2<<8    /* free variable from class's method */
+#define DEF_IMPORT 2<<9        /* assignment occurred via import */
+
+#define DEF_BOUND (DEF_LOCAL | DEF_PARAM | DEF_IMPORT)
+
+/* GLOBAL_EXPLICIT and GLOBAL_IMPLICIT are used internally by the symbol
+   table.  GLOBAL is returned from PyST_GetScope() for either of them. 
+   It is stored in ste_symbols at bits 12-14.
+*/
+#define SCOPE_OFF 11
+#define SCOPE_MASK 7
+
+#define LOCAL 1
+#define GLOBAL_EXPLICIT 2
+#define GLOBAL_IMPLICIT 3
+#define FREE 4
+#define CELL 5
+
+/* The following three names are used for the ste_unoptimized bit field */
+#define OPT_IMPORT_STAR 1
+#define OPT_EXEC 2
+#define OPT_BARE_EXEC 4
+#define OPT_TOPLEVEL 8  /* top-level names, including eval and exec */
+
+#define GENERATOR 1
+#define GENERATOR_EXPRESSION 2
+
+#ifdef __cplusplus
+}
+#endif
+#endif /* !Py_SYMTABLE_H */
